#06a730 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#06a730 is composed of 2.4% red, 65.5% green and 18.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 96.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 71.3% yellow and 34.5% black. It has a hue angle of 135.7 degrees, a saturation of 93.1% and a lightness of 33.9%. #06a730 color hex could be obtained by blending #0cff60 with #004f00. Closest websafe color is: #009933.

Shades and Tints of #06a730
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#011004 is the darkest color, while #fcfffc is the lightest one.

Tones of #06a730
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#565756 is the less saturated color, while #06a730 is the most saturated one.
